Re: install problem

2012-08-01 Thread Maxim Solodovnik
/opt/red5/webapps/openmeetings/conf/hibernate.cfg.xml was removed from our sources to edit DB settings you need to edit /opt/red5/webapps/ openmeetings/WEB-INF/classes/META-INF/persistence.xml On Thu, Aug 2, 2012 at 2:16 AM, Alexei Fedotov wrote: > Please check the last exception > You should
